Stone stairs repair services involve fixing and restoring outdoor or indoor staircases made from natural stone materials such as granite, limestone, or sandstone. Over time, these stairs can develop issues like cracks, chips, uneven surfaces, or loose stones that compromise their safety and appearance. Skilled contractors assess the damage, remove any broken or loose stones, and carefully repair or replace damaged sections to restore stability and visual appeal. This process ensures that stone stairs remain durable and safe for regular use, whether they are part of a residential property, commercial building, or historic site.

Many common problems lead property owners to seek stone stairs repair. Cracks and chips can occur due to weather exposure, heavy foot traffic, or accidental impacts. Uneven surfaces or loose stones may develop over time, creating tripping hazards or making stairs unsafe. Additionally, staining, erosion, or surface wear can diminish the aesthetic value of stone stairs, especially on front entrances, patios, or outdoor walkways.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repair services helps prevent further deterioration and maintains the property's overall safety and cur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Stone Stairs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Foley, AL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or stone stair repairs in Foley, AL often range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ged treads or addressing minor cracks, fall within this band. Larger or more involved repairs can push costs higher.

Moderate Restoration - Mid-range projects, including resurfacing or sealing stone stairs, usually cost between $600-$1,500.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to improve appearance and durability without full replacement.

Full Replacement - Complete stone stair replacement projects can range from $2,000-$5,000 or more, depending on size, materials, and complexity. Many full replacements are larger projects that involve significant labor and material costs.

Complex or Custom Jobs - Highly detailed or custom stone stair repairs and installations can exceed $5,000, especially for intricate designs or larger structures. These projects are less common and tend to involve specialized craftsmanship and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
